Evaluating Licensing Authority Reputation

Not all licensing authorities are created equal. Some are known for their stringent regulations and proactive enforcement, while others have a more relaxed approach.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) and the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) generally rank among the most respected authorities, demanding high standards of operation. Gibraltar also maintains a strong reputation. Curacao and Cyprus, while popular options for casino operators due to their lower costs, often have less rigorous oversight. Players should research the specific licensing authority and its track record before depositing funds at a . Look for independent reviews of the authority and consider the level of player protection it offers.

Protecting Your Financial Information

When using a , be cautious about sharing your financial information. Avoid using public Wi-Fi networks for transactions, as these are often less secure. Always verify the website's address to ensure you are on the legitimate site and not a phishing scam. Consider using a virtual credit card or a prepaid card to limit your exposure in case of fraud. Furthermore, be wary of casinos that request excessive personal information beyond what is necessary for account verification and payment processing. A legitimate casino will not ask for your social security number or other highly sensitive data.

Assessing Game Fairness and RNG

Fairness is absolutely critical in online gambling. Ensure the utilizes a Random Number Generator (RNG) to determine the outcome of games. The RNG should be independently tested and certified by a reputable third-party organization, such as e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These organizations verify that the RNG is truly random and that the games are not rigged. Look for casinos that prominently display their certification badges on their website. A certified RNG ensures that every player has an equal chance of winning, creating a fair and transparent gaming environment.
